摘要
基于历史资料应用的便捷性、安全性考虑,舍弃C/S模式的库管结构,采用B/S模式,利用高级编程语言开发一套基于B/S模式的网络历史地面气象资料管理应用系统。其中系统资料导入功能可以将徐州市(含5个县站)地面报表文件序列整编入库,构建徐州及5个县站1953年至现在的Oracle历史资料库,并分别建立时、日、旬、月、季、年历史资料、气候资料等数据表;编制资料库服务器端管理软件,实现对资料库进行指令级的管理调度及用户间的资源均衡分配;同时编制基于Web管理应用界面以满足用户对资料库的各种检索需要,页面针对各气象要素提供分时、日、旬、月、季、年及气候资料统计查询等应用功能,从而满足气象科研及社会各行各业对气象资料统计查询的需要。
